The Power of Biometric Technology

At the heart of this revolution is biometric technology, which leverages unique biological traits such as fingerprints, facial recognition, and even iris scans. This technology provides unparalleled levels of security, transforming traditional banking and financial services into more secure, efficient, and user-friendly systems.

Imagine a world where your thumbprint, facial features, or even the unique patterns in your retina serve as your digital keys. Biometric technology offers these and more, ensuring that sensitive financial transactions are not only secure but also swift and convenient.

Enhanced Security for Financial Transactions

One of the most compelling aspects of the biometric earnings boom is the enhanced security it brings to financial transactions. Traditional methods, such as passwords and PINs, are often susceptible to hacking and theft. Biometric data, however, is inherently unique to each individual, making it nearly impossible to replicate. This ensures that unauthorized access to your financial accounts is virtually impossible, providing peace of mind that your wealth is well-protected.

Blockchain: The Unbreakable Ledger

At its core, blockchain is a decentralized digital ledger that records transactions across many computers so that the record cannot be altered retroactively. This technology provides an unparalleled level of security and transparency, making it a powerful tool in the realm of digital payments. With blockchain, every transaction is verified by a network of computers rather than a central authority, reducing the risk of fraud and ensuring that the information is accurate and immutable.

Imagine a world where every transaction is transparent yet secure, where the trust is built into the system rather than resting on a third party. This is the promise of blockchain. It’s not just about security; it’s about a new way of thinking about trust in digital transactions. Blockchain’s potential to revolutionize digital payments lies in its ability to provide a transparent, tamper-proof record of every transaction, making it easier to track and verify payments without relying on a central authority.

Smart Contracts and Automated Transactions

Smart contracts are one of the most revolutionary applications of blockchain in digital payments. These self-executing contracts, powered by AI, can automate complex transactions and agreements. This means that once the conditions are met, the contract is executed automatically without the need for human intervention.

This not only reduces the risk of errors and fraud but also speeds up the transaction process. For example, in supply chain finance, smart contracts can automate payment releases once goods are delivered and verified, ensuring that payments are made promptly and efficiently.

Challenges of Scalability and Privacy

While the potential of blockchain and AI in digital payments is immense, scalability and privacy remain significant challenges. Blockchain networks can sometimes struggle with scalability, leading to slow transaction speeds and high fees during periods of high demand. AI can play a role in optimizing blockchain networks to improve scalability, but this requires further research and development.

Privacy is another concern, especially in a world where data security is paramount. Blockchain provides transparency, but this can sometimes conflict with privacy needs. AI can help in addressing this by developing privacy-preserving technologies that allow for secure and private transactions while maintaining the benefits of blockchain’s transparency.
